一.安装brew
1、确认安装ruby
brew是ruby开发的,需要确认ruby是否已安装,默认是已经安装的。
alex@192 ~ % which ruby
alex@192 ~ % ruby -version
2、 安装(较慢)
按提示选择下载源,我选的清华下载源,需要输入开机密码
/bin/zsh -c "$(curl -fsSL https://gitee.com/cunkai/HomebrewCN/raw/master/Homebrew.sh)"

3、确认
source /Users/alex/.zprofile
刷新mac配置文件
brew --version
测试是否已安装成功
which brew
安装成功则显示路径
二.使用brew安装rabbit
brew update
brew install rabbitmq
// 切换到MQ目录,注意你的安装版本可能不是3.8.3
// cd /usr/local/Cellar/rabbitmq/3.8.3/
cd /opt/homebrew/Cellar/rabbitmq/3.11.13/sbin
// 启用rabbitmq management插件
sudo sbin/rabbitmq-plugins enable rabbitmq_management
配置环境变量
sudo vi /etc/profile
//加入以下两行
export RABBIT_HOME=/opt/homebrew/Cellar/rabbitmq/3.11.13
export PATH=$PATH:$RABBIT_HOME/sbin
// 立即生效
source /etc/profile
// 后台启动
sudo rabbitmq-server -detached
// 查看状态
sudo rabbitmqctl status
// 访问可视化监控插件的界面
// 浏览器内输入 http://localhost:15672,默认的用户名密码都是guest,登录后可以在Admin那一列菜单内添加自己的用户
sudo rabbitmqctl stop 关闭
其他的一些命令:
systemctl start to rabbitmq-server 启动
rabbitmqctl stop 停止
rabbitmq-plugins list 插件列表
rabbitmq-plugins enable management 启用插件
rabbitmq-plugins disable xxx 卸载插件
三.的报错解决
1.brew update
git -C $(brew --repository homebrew/core) checkout master
git config --global --add safe.directory /opt/homebrew/Library/Taps/homebrew/homebrew-core
git config --global --add safe.directory /opt/homebrew/Library/Taps/homebrew/homebrew-cask
git config --global --add safe.directory /opt/homebrew/Library/Taps/homebrew/homebrew-services
brew update
2.rabbitmqctl status
23:16:41.731 [error] Error when reading /Users/alex/.erlang.cookie: eacces
sudo rabbitmqctl list_users